The Rise of Themed and Narrative-Driven Slot Titles

Traditional slot machines relied heavily on luck, with limited thematic diversity. However, the advent of digital technology and changing player preferences have positioned themed slots as a cornerstone of modern online casino offerings. Games that tell compelling stories—whether based on ancient civilizations, mythical worlds, or sci-fi adventures—are now proven to boost player retention and engagement.

A critical factor in this shift has been the integration of multimedia elements: high-quality animations, soundtracks, and interactive bonus rounds. For instance, titles inspired by popular culture or mythology not only attract dedicated fans but foster emotional engagement that prompts longer play sessions and repeat visits.

Technological Enablers Facilitating Thematic Slots

Innovation in hardware and software technologies has been pivotal. HTML5, for instance, allows seamless cross-platform play, preserving visual fidelity and gameplay richness across devices. Augmented reality (AR) and virtual reality (VR) are also emerging tools that, although still in early stages, promise to revolutionize thematic game experiences by fully immersing players in the game world.

Moreover, many developers leverage data analytics to tailor themes to specific markets, ensuring cultural resonance and increased engagement. Personalization, when combined with compelling narratives, enhances the overall user experience and deepens emotional connections.

The Convergence of Themes and Mechanics: A New Paradigm

Going beyond aesthetics, successful thematic slots integrate mechanics that complement their narrative. For example, an “alien pyramid” adventure might include puzzle-based bonus rounds or multi-layered jackpots, enhancing both storytelling and gameplay depth. This multisensory synergy transforms the player experience from mere chance to a journey filled with discovery.

As part of this dynamic, industry innovators explore combining traditional and modern game mechanics—such as cascading reels, multi-level bonus rounds, and interactive elements—with thematic storytelling. The goal is to create games that are not just visually appealing but deeply engaging and rewarding.
